Okay, contrary to what we were told by the so-called insiders that insisted that Massillon wasn't interested in joining a league, it appears that are insiders were wrong, since Massillon does seem to have an appetite to join a league with their denied application to the Suburban League. With that said, what leagues are options to Massillon?
1. Federal League
While on paper this seems like a perfect match, but would 1) four team be willing to forget about Massillon recruiting players from their programs, 2) Would Massillon risk being turned down a 3rd time by the FED
2. Suburban League
Massillon would certainly have to slot into the National Division, with Wadsworth probably being the closest school in the National, so lots of long travel between schools. Massillon applied and wasn't selected, they really didn't fit the criteria for what the Commissioner said the League was looking for, so this seems like a longshot.
3. All American
Canfield surely would drop, would a league of Massillon, Boardman, Fitch, Harding and Howland survive? Alot of stress on Massillon travel wise in this set-up.
4. The Misfit Toys League
They could hook up with Wooster, Dover, New Phil and Louisville, maybe they could poach Alliance, to form the league for the misfits. Massillon would be a big fish in a small pond in this league. Although, travel would not be bad.
5. No League in NE Ohio
More than likely, there is no league in NE Ohio that would accept Massillon, since the stigma from the Tigers program carries alot of negative weight.
